Trump signs Russia sanctions bill into law, gains authority to impose 100% tariff on India and China
The legislation now permits Trump to place as much as 100% tariffs on Russian oil patrons

US President Donald Trump has signed into legislation a sweeping sanctions bundle concentrating on Russia and Iran, giving his administration expanded powers to penalise nations that proceed shopping for Russian oil and fuel, together with India.The “Lindsey O. Graham Sanctioning Russia and Iran Act of 2026” authorises sanctions on Russian officers, banks and different entities, targets Russia’s power commerce and shadow fleet, and extends current sanctions on Iran.In an announcement, the White Home mentioned, “On Friday, September 18, 2026, the President signed into legislation: H.R. 5334, the “Lindsay O. Graham Sanctioning Russia and Iran Act of 2026,” which authorizes and expands statutory sanctions, tariffs, and prohibitions on Russia and extends current sanctions on Iran.”The invoice is called after Republican Senator Lindsey Graham, who died in July and had been certainly one of its most distinguished supporters throughout greater than a 12 months of negotiations over the sanctions bundle.The laws is especially vital for India as a result of it provides Trump the authority to impose tariffs of as much as 100 per cent on imports from the 5 largest patrons of Russian oil or pure fuel. India and China are among the many main purchasers of Russian crude.The tariff provision is geared toward placing stress on nations that proceed to buy Russian power and thereby contribute to Moscow’s power revenues. The laws additionally targets vessels concerned in Russia’s so-called shadow fleet, which has helped maintain its power exports regardless of Western restrictions.The measure had cleared the Senate by an 86-11 vote in August earlier than passing the Home 262-159 earlier this week. The Trump administration had supported the laws, together with its tariff provisions, saying the extra powers may very well be used to push Russia in direction of a decision of the warfare in Ukraine.India, Russia and China reacted after the US Home handed the invoice, with New Delhi warning that the laws might have implications for India-US ties, in addition to its power safety and commerce pursuits. India mentioned the problem had been mentioned with US interlocutors at excessive ranges in latest months and that it had conveyed the potential implications for the bilateral relationship and the worldwide power market. Russia mentioned extra sanctions might complicate efforts to succeed in a peace settlement in Ukraine, whereas China rejected what it known as US “long-arm jurisdiction”.The legislation additionally extends the Iran Sanctions Act for 5 years, sustaining US sanctions authorities geared toward stopping Iran from supporting terrorism or growing nuclear capabilities.
